Time: London’s Newspaper Club Start-Up: DIY Print Publishing

Saturday, 24 April 2010, 22:04

"Here's how [Newspaper Club] works: Gather the words, pictures and graphics you want to see in print. Then design your 12-page (minimum) tabloid-size paper — either by using Newspaper Club's on-site layout tool and your own software and sending the result to the site as a PDF, or by letting the site's in-house designers do the job for you. Newspaper Club then arranges for a printer to handle your press run and ships the finished work to your door."

Fast Company: Hot off the Presses: The Newspaper Club Produces–and Prints–a Newspaper at SXSW

Saturday, 20 March 2010, 10:30

"The 1000 pieces (three long pages folded, in color) were printed last night at the Austin-American Statesman's press, just across the river from the convention center where SXSW was held. 'We have broken your business,' was the message from digital to print media at today's launch. 'Now we want your machines.'"

BBC News: New lease of life for newspapers

Saturday, 31 October 2009, 13:23

"The Newspaperclub team, all of whom have backgrounds working online, are creating a website that will allow people to design and print small runs of newspapers. … Recently the Cabinet Office asked them to produce an experimental paper covering just one postcode."
